Seems like there's a new version v15.0.0.103.202208301443 @ https://www.huion.com/dowload/driver-update-log.html

But it is only compatible with a select few new devices, lock the huiontablet package to v15.0.0.89.202205241352 if you're not using one of those I guess.

I'll probably split this package up if more releases like this with different device support continue. (Huion please make this easier for me)

20230204-EDIT: Added v15.0.0.107.202209081050 and v15.0.0.121.202301131103, once again compatibility among devices seems to be iffy, check the driver update log and see which one works best for you.
